The black G-Technology G-DRIVE mobile USB 3.0 Hard Drive provides up to 2TB of portable storage space for systems outfitted with a standard USB Type-A port or a convenient USB Type-C port. The G-DRIVE mobile sports a hard drive, spinning at up to 5200 rpm, and includes two USB cables that both have a USB 3.0 Micro-B interface on one end and either a USB Type-A or USB Type-C connector on the other side. For power, it’s designed to run off a bus-powered port. Once connected, G-Technology has formatted this drive for Mac use, and you will need to reformat it for Windows-based systems. Furthermore, USB 3.0 technology is on board to transfer data to and from the drive at speeds up to 5 Gb/s.
